Marissa Mayer, CEO and President of Yahoo, discusses her involvement in designing the company’s new logo:

On a personal level, I love brands, logos, color, design, and, most of all, Adobe Illustrator. I think it’s one of the most incredible software packages ever made. I’m not a pro, but I know enough to be dangerous

Information Architects Inc.:

For a brand like Yahoo there is something more important than spacing, kerning, colors, serifs, or making designers angry at this point. No, it’s not getting attention. It’s gaining trust. Ironically, for that you need a reflective, clear, and consistent brand identity. A different logo powered by bullshit doesn’t convey identity and trustworthiness. It conveys desperation.

Bloomberg:

Besides, if your CEO is spending the weekend designing a new logo for your multibillion dollar business, you’re doing it wrong. Maybe this is supposed to be a sign that she’s involved in every aspect of the company, but what this actually denotes is someone who can’t delegate or prioritize…
